was tun bei einer allergischen reaktion — what does this mean exactly?

What to do during an allergic reaction depends on severity. For mild symptoms like itching, hives, or localized rash, oral antihistamines (e.g., cetirizine, loratadine) and cool compresses can provide relief. For difficulty breathing, facial/throat swelling, dizziness, or widespread skin involvement, this is a medical emergency: call emergency services (911/112) and use an epinephrine auto-injector if available. DNA tests like MyBody-X can indicate genetic predisposition to allergies but cannot diagnose acute triggers. For recurrent reactions, see an allergist for specific IgE blood tests or skin prick testing. Evidence for direct-to-consumer DNA allergy tests is weak; they are not validated for acute diagnosis. Avoid IgG-based food sensitivity tests, which often yield misleading results. Safety note: if you have a known severe allergy, always carry your emergency medication.
